Minutes — Management Meeting, Harwick Dynamics

Present: R. Calloway, T. Imbrosi, L. Verne. Prepared for the incoming director.

The board reviewed the proposed joint venture with Quellon Fabrication covering shared tooling facilities in Dresmont. Capital split of 60/40 was discussed; legal review of the draft term sheet is underway. T. Imbrosi will circulate diligence findings before the next session. The venture's projected breakeven falls within eight quarters. The confidential note below summarizes the agreed negotiating position.

confidential, kahog-bawif: The northern region missed its Pramir quota by 20.0 percent last quarter. Casaxek Freight plans to lower the Fraion list price by 41.5 percent in December. The finance team signed off on a budget of $236.4 million for Project Druius. The renewal with Fenysix Partners closes at $91.3 million a year, 2.1 percent below the last contract.

Ticket: Crashlog ingestion fails for Brindlewick iOS builds. The Skylark crash-report pipeline drops symbolicated frames when uploads exceed 4 MB, leaving blank stack traces in the triage queue. Repro confirmed on the 5.2 release candidate; the 5.1 line is unaffected. Please hold the release train until the fix lands. The affected build token appears below.

build token for tajeg-bajep: htk14_409ba9df6b8acb

## Building Access — Spares Room (Hullbrook Annex)

Contractors: the spare hardware room is down the east corridor on the ground floor, third door on the left. Sign in at the front desk first and grab a visitor lanyard. Anything you take out, jot it in the blue logbook — yes, even the little stuff. The door self-locks, so don't wedge it. To get in, punch in the code below.

staff pass of hagug-taguf = bdg-HJ-9

Subject: Graphlace visualizer — staging access for your team

Hi Orvino integration team,

As discussed, we've enabled the Graphlace dependency graph visualizer on our staging environment so you can validate how your plugin's edges render. Please test both the collapsed-cluster and full-expansion views, and note any layout regressions with node counts above five thousand. Your requests to the staging API should be authenticated using the bearer token provided below.

session JWT of fajof-bahop = eyJhbGciOiJIUzI1NiIsInR5cCI6IkpXVCJ9.eyJzdWIiOiIqgHoPSIn0.DAyxzh8y